Unity ceremonies have been around in various ways for years. It’s a way for couples to display the joining of the flow of two lives into a single stream, or a meaningful ceremony that joins existing families into a single bond of love. They can be done using candles or sand, but the meaning is the same.
For your tropical beach wedding, what could be more appropriate than the Unity Sand Ceremony? The Unity Sand Ceremony, a celebration that is usually two to three minutes in length, is a meaningful and symbolic joining of two lives. In this timeless ritual of marriage, the couple ceremoniously pour sand from separate containers into one special container - the unity vase - symbolizing coming together as one.
The flowing sand in the Unity Sand Ceremony symbolizes the bringing together of two lives into one and everything that the bride and groom have been, or will become in the future.
The separate sands - once poured into the unity vase can never be put back into their separate vases - and the blending of the sand represents the union of the couple and their friends and families. They are forever entwined just as the lives and loves of the bride and groom.
